Output 95783c17894592f343fb83612e653486123edba16f1797d2564ebfb38246c15e:3

value
64788732
script pubkey
OP_0 OP_PUSHBYTES_20 279dacb3b2d4d811c8cbfd8aa6214398f0fbab3b
address
ltc1qy7w6evaj6nvprjxtlk92vg2rnrc0h2emyw4nmn
transaction
95783c17894592f343fb83612e653486123edba16f1797d2564ebfb38246c15e
spent
true